WebApr 12, 2016 · Alabama public charter school students must enroll within the first 20 days of the semester in the school they are zoned to attend. For eligibility in an Alabama public charter school, enrollment must be at the public charter school that serves the area in which the student’s parents reside and all other requirements are met. According to a new report, New York is one of 15 states that have yet to adopt a law known as the “Tim Tebow law.” If a student wishes to play public school sports, a law allows him or her to do so on a home basis. Homeschoolers can participate in public school sports in 33 states. WebJun 4, 2015 · The Alabama High School Athletic Association has agreed to develop bylaws that would allow home school students to participate in public high school sports by the …
